COLUMBUS, Ohio -- GOP Sen. Mike DeWine has fallen well behind his Democratic
rival in a Senate race once considered among the closest in the country, a poll
released Tuesday shows.
U.S. Rep. Sherrod Brown was favored by 53 percent of likely Ohio voters surveyed,
compared to 41 percent for DeWine, in The Quinnipiac University Poll.
The telephone survey of 901 likely Ohio voters, conducted Oct. 10-15, had a margin
of error of plus or minus 3.3 percentage points.
A September Quinnipiac poll had showed the two men neck-and-neck in one of the
closest races in the country.
